Why Replace a Door Handle?
There are several factors one might consider replacing a door handle:
Wear and Tear: Frequent usage can cause deterioration of the handle's material, leading to rough surface areas or non-functional mechanisms.Upgrade: Aesthetic upgrades can improve an area, aligning it with present style patterns or personal preferences.Security: Damaged handles can jeopardize the security of a door, making it simpler for unauthorized people to enter.Functionality Issues: If the handle is not operating smoothly, it might need replacement to restore ease of use.Types of Door Handles

Now that the foundation is set out, here's a structured method for changing a door handle:
Step 1: Remove the Existing Handle
Loosen the Current Handle: Use a screwdriver to get rid of the screws holding the door handle in place. Depending on the kind of handle, you may need to get rid of screws from both sides of the door.

Detach the Backplate and Latch: After eliminating the screws, carefully pull off the handle and the backplate (if applicable). If a lock is connected, unscrew and detach it from the edge of the door.
Step 2: Prepare the Door
Examine the Door: Check for any damages like scratches or damages that may demand a repair or repainting.

Clean the Area: Use a fabric to clean down the area where the new handle will be installed. This ensures a clean installation.
Step 3: Install the New Handle
Position the New Latch: Insert the brand-new latch mechanism into the edge of the door, ensuring that it's flush with the door surface area. Protect it with screws.

Attach the Backplate: If your new handle has a backplate, protect it in location now.

Insert the New Handles: Take the new handle set and place it through the holes, aligning them with the lock you simply installed. Ensure that the handle turns clockwise or counterclockwise as required.

Secure the Handles: Tighten with the screws to guarantee stability. Prevent over-tightening, as this can damage the door or the handle.
Step 4: Test the New Handle
As soon as the new handle is protected, take a moment to evaluate its performance:

Just how much does it cost to replace a door handle?
Expenses can differ commonly depending on the kind of door handle and the complexity of the installation. Fundamental knob handles may start at around ₤ 10, while higher-end lever handles or wise locks can surpass ₤ 100.
2. Can I change a door handle myself?
Yes, if you have standard DIY skills and tools, replacing a door handle is an uncomplicated job that the majority of house owners can achieve with ease.
3. What if the new handle doesn't fit?
It's important to pick the correct size and design based on your existing door handle setup. Double-check measurements before purchasing and consult a professional if needed.
4. How frequently should door handles be replaced?
There's no strict timeline for changing door handles. However, examining them every few years for wear and functionality is advisable.
5. Is it possible to re-key the brand-new handle?
Some door handle sets included re-keying abilities. If security is an issue, think about selecting a handle that allows re-keying to change the existing crucial configuration.
